The COXREELS TSH-N-350 is a T Series spring-driven hose reel built for truck-mount and off-road service applications. It accepts hose with a 3/8 inch ID and 5/8 inch OD at lengths up to 50 feet. The reel uses a cartridge-style spring motor that is fully enclosed and lubricated, allowing field removal without special tooling. A CNC-spun, ribbed disc design with rolled edges reinforces structural integrity, and the dual pedestal arms with a Super Hub triple-axle support system reduce vibration during travel and operation in harsh environments. Weighing 61 pounds and measuring 20.5 inches long by 10.5 inches wide by 22 inches tall, the TSH-N-350 is a substantial unit suited to demanding field service trucks.
The TSH-N-350 is designed for mobile service operations where the reel is subjected to off-road vibration, shock, and heavy daily use. Typical installations include service trucks used in HVAC, plumbing, oil field, and industrial maintenance work. The multi-position guide arm adjusts for wall, floor, ceiling, and vehicle mounting configurations, giving installers flexibility in tight truck-body layouts. The machined brass 90-degree full-flow NPT swivel allows hose connection and seal service without removing the reel from its mount, reducing downtime on the job.

Installation is typically performed by a qualified service technician familiar with mobile equipment mounting. Secure the reel to the truck body or mounting surface using the appropriate fastener pattern for the steel base before connecting any hose or pressurized supply. Depressurize and lock out any connected fluid supply line before servicing the swivel, motor cartridge, or bearings. Consult applicable federal and local vehicle equipment codes when mounting reels to commercial service vehicles.
